Just wanted to add that if you like relaxing in the hot tubs the new Art of animation does not have hot tubs exactly,
but it does have a really warm heated pool in the little mermaid section!
We really enjoy hot tubs too!! It's something about being in them late at night soaking up the Disney atmosphere while winding down in the dark being lovely and hot,..... Well the TLM pool was very quite " people with kids prefer the main pool" and its heated as hot as the hot tubs are this is all year round as we was there in October when it was still really hot out, they hear it even more in the colder months :)

I found this way more relaxing then a hot tub, I loved being able to swim & float around & pool has little seating ledges, its beautiful with all the little mermaid icons around all lit up in the dark, plus the rooms was beautiful and brand new :)

Just thought this night help with deciding since you was considering a value, I actually love the values ( well pop & AOA) and we have stayed at AKL and SSR which are both deluxe so it's not like we haven't experienced the higher end resorts.

For a honeymoon I personally think POFQ is a wonderful resort, because of the intimacy and small size. The hot tub is rarely busy in off peak season and you could also take a nice walk to Riverside, have a meal there, listen to Bob Jackson at the bar and use their hot tub if you wanted to :)
